$1.5B in enhancement works underway for Independence Boulevard, Cemetery Road

An artist’s impression of what the upgraded Independence Boulevard will look like upon completion of the project (Ministry of Public Works image)

Minister of Public Works Juan Edghill yesterday launched enhancement projects valued at almost $1.5 billion in total for Independence Boulevard and Cemetery Road, Georgetown, which he said would to transform the surrounding communities from the “ghetto” to a “valued” part of the capital city.

Edghill announced that works would commence immediately and are expected to be completed before the end of the year.

“Albouystown, East, Middle Road must move from being shantytown into being part of the development of the Georgetown city as this country modernises… The Government of Guyana through its various initiatives and engagement, we are committed to bringing improvement in the lives and livelihood of people all across Georgetown,” Edghill yesterday afternoon during his address at the launch.
